As a security reviewer, note that the validator runs in an isolated namespace, fetches feeds through the Gatewren egress proxy only, and never executes embedded scripts. All outbound requests are logged with full headers for 30 days, and malformed XML is quarantined rather than parsed leniently. Authentication to the internal quarantine service uses a scoped, read-write key rotated quarterly. For your review environment, the current key is provided here.

app token of fajop-fahif = qvz4-AnML

## Service Account: reminder-runner

Owner: Platform team at Bristlecone Health Systems.

Purpose: nightly job that sends appointment reminders for the Larkfield Clinic scheduler. Runs at 02:00 local, retries twice, then pages on-call.

Scope: read-only on appointments, send-only on the Chirp notification service. No patient record access.

Rotation: quarterly. If reminders stop, check job logs first, then credential validity. The key currently in use is shown below.

app token of faduf-fahap = qvz11-oVDfodQjTcO

Subject: Heads-up for release review — spreadsheet export memory

Team, the Quillsheet exporter was buffering entire workbooks in memory before streaming, peaking near 2.1 GB on large tenants. We've switched to row-chunked serialization with a 64 MB ceiling and added an allocation audit log for your review. No change to output format or encryption path. The patched build reference follows.

session token of kagup-hahaf = htk3_2b8